First, 2.3 to 3.9% decrease in fast food employment in a year isn't really small given only a fraction were affected by increase.

Second, the effective wage increase for fast food employment was actually quite a bit lower than 25% since several large municipalities had higher minimum wages and not all fast food restaurants were affected.

Third, employment appears to still be dropping.
